(TSX-V: PERU; OTCQB: CHKKF; FWB: 1ZX) (the “Company” or “Chakana”), is providing an update on its 2020 exploration program and response to the COVID-19 pandemic. On March 15, 2020, the Peruvian government declared a national state of emergency in response to the COVID-19 pandemic and instituted a 15-day period of obligatory social isolation. In addition, the government temporarily closed its borders to international travelers. As a result of this, the Company has temporarily suspended field activities at its Soledad copper-gold-silver project in Ancash, Peru out of concern for the health and safety of its employees, contractors and the communities in which we operate. Employees in Peru, Canada, and the USA will continue working from home in preparation for our next drill program. The Company has just entered the final stages of permit approval to restart drilling in the Paloma and Huancarama areas where several high priority drill targets have been defined on the Soledad project. A detailed ground magnetics survey was completed prior to the suspension of activities and is currently being interpreted to provide a better understanding of the geology and to supplement drill targeting information. The Company remains in a strong financial position with C$7.0 million in cash, resulting from the strategic investment made by Gold Fields in 2019 (see news release dated May 13, 2019). “The measures we have taken are in the best interests of our employees, contractors, and their families. We will monitor the situation closely with the Peruvian authorities and will restart activities as soon as it is safe to do so. In the meantime, we remain productive advancing our understanding of the geology at Soledad and preparing for the continuation of our Phase 3 drill program. The goal this year remains to drill test some very exciting new targets in the Paloma and Huancarama areas,” stated David Kelley, President and CEO. “We appreciate the support of our shareholders and they should know that we are being vigilant in conserving our cash position under the current market conditions” added Kelley.
